What Features Should a Vacuum Cleaner for Multiple Surfaces Have?

The best vacuum cleaner for multiple surfaces should have versatile features that enhance its efficiency and adaptability.

  • Adjustable Suction Power: This feature allows users to modify the suction strength according to the surface being cleaned. For example, lower suction is ideal for delicate rugs, while higher suction is effective on hardwood floors or carpets.
  • Multiple Brush Attachments: A variety of brush heads, such as a soft brush for hard floors and a motorized brush for carpets, ensures optimal cleaning across different surfaces. Each attachment is designed to maximize dirt and debris removal without damaging the surface.
  • Lightweight and Maneuverable Design: A vacuum cleaner that is easy to carry and navigate makes it more user-friendly, especially when transitioning between surfaces. A lightweight model reduces fatigue during cleaning sessions, making it ideal for larger areas.
  • HEPA Filtration: A vacuum with a HEPA filter is essential for trapping allergens and fine particles, improving air quality in homes with pets or allergy sufferers. This feature is particularly beneficial for multiple surfaces, as it captures dust and debris that traditional filters might miss.
  • Cordless Operation: Cordless vacuums offer the convenience of cleaning without being tethered to a power outlet, making them easier to use on stairs and in tight spaces. This feature also enhances portability, allowing for quick clean-ups in various areas of the home.
  • Swivel Steering: A vacuum with swivel steering can easily navigate around furniture and corners, making it more efficient for cleaning in tight spaces. This flexibility is particularly useful when moving between different surfaces, such as transitioning from a carpeted area to a hardwood floor.
  • Large Dust Bin Capacity: A vacuum with a larger dust bin reduces the frequency of emptying during cleaning sessions, which is efficient for covering larger areas or multiple rooms. It also minimizes interruptions and allows for more continuous cleaning time.
  • Variable Height Adjustment: This feature enables the vacuum to adapt its height to different carpet lengths and surface types, ensuring effective suction and cleaning performance. Being able to adjust the height helps protect the surfaces being cleaned and enhances the vacuum’s versatility.

What Advantages Do Upright Vacuums Offer for Multi-Surface Cleaning?

Upright vacuums provide several advantages for cleaning multiple surfaces effectively.

  • Powerful Suction: Upright vacuums typically have stronger motors that deliver superior suction power, making them more effective at picking up dirt and debris from various surfaces, including carpets, hardwood, and tiles.
  • Versatile Attachments: Many upright vacuums come with a range of attachments such as crevice tools, upholstery brushes, and dusting brushes, allowing users to clean a variety of surfaces and hard-to-reach areas with ease.
  • Large Capacity: Upright vacuums generally have a larger dustbin or bag capacity, which means less frequent emptying and uninterrupted cleaning sessions, especially useful for larger homes with multiple surface types.
  • Height Adjustment: Most upright models feature adjustable height settings, enabling them to transition smoothly between different floor types, ensuring optimal cleaning performance whether on plush carpets or hard floors.
  • Stability and Maneuverability: The design of upright vacuums offers stability while cleaning, making it easier to move over various surfaces without tipping, and many models are equipped with swivel steering for enhanced maneuverability in tight spaces.
  • Ergonomic Design: Many upright vacuums are designed with user comfort in mind, featuring comfortable grips and easy-to-use controls, which can reduce fatigue during cleaning, especially when tackling large areas with multiple surface types.

How Can You Maintain Your Vacuum Cleaner for Optimal Performance on Multiple Surfaces?

To maintain your vacuum cleaner for optimal performance on multiple surfaces, consider the following practices:

  • Regularly Empty the Dustbin: Keeping the dustbin empty ensures that your vacuum maintains strong suction. A full dustbin can lead to reduced airflow and make the vacuum less effective on various surfaces.
  • Clean or Replace Filters: Most vacuum cleaners have filters that need regular cleaning or replacement. Clogged filters can hinder performance, especially on carpets and hardwood floors, as they prevent proper air circulation.
  • Check and Clean the Brushes: The brush rolls can accumulate hair, dirt, and debris, which can impair their ability to clean effectively. Regularly removing tangles and cleaning the brushes helps maintain their efficiency, especially on different types of flooring.
  • Inspect the Hoses and Attachments: Ensure that hoses and attachments are free from blockages that can restrict airflow. A thorough check and cleaning of these parts can improve versatility when transitioning between surfaces.
  • Maintain the Belts: Vacuum belts can wear out over time, affecting the performance of the brush roll. Regularly checking and replacing worn belts ensures that the vacuum works effectively across multiple surfaces.
  • Use the Right Settings: Many vacuums have specific settings for different surfaces, such as carpets, hardwood, or upholstery. Familiarizing yourself with these settings helps you optimize performance and prevent damage to delicate surfaces.
  • Store Properly: Storing your vacuum in a dry, clean place prevents dust accumulation and potential damage. Proper storage helps maintain the overall condition of the vacuum, ensuring it performs well when needed.

How Much Should You Expect to Pay for a Quality Vacuum Cleaner Suitable for Multiple Surfaces?

The price of a quality vacuum cleaner suitable for multiple surfaces can vary widely based on features, brand, and technology.

  • Budget Range ($100 – $300): This category typically includes basic models that can handle various surfaces like hardwood and carpet.
  • Mid-Range ($300 – $600): Mid-range vacuums often come equipped with better suction power, advanced filtration systems, and more versatile attachments.
  • High-End ($600 and above): High-end vacuum cleaners offer premium features such as smart technology, self-cleaning capabilities, and superior build quality, catering to users with extensive cleaning needs.

In the budget range, you can find reliable options that perform adequately on both carpets and hard floors, though they may lack advanced features like HEPA filtration or specialized attachments for pet hair. These vacuums are suitable for casual users who need a basic cleaning solution without breaking the bank.

Mid-range vacuums generally provide a balance of performance and features, often including better suction, more durable components, and a variety of attachments for different surfaces. They may also feature advanced filtration systems to capture allergens, making them a good choice for households with pets or allergy sufferers.

High-end models are designed for serious users who prioritize performance, convenience, and technology. They often include features like robotic operation, smart home integration, and advanced sensors to optimize cleaning, ensuring that even the most challenging surfaces are cleaned effectively and efficiently.
